Zambia picks 47 athletes for Commonwealth Games


Lusaka (Zambia), Oct 9 (IANS): The National Olympic Committee of Zambia has picked 47 athletes to represent the country at the 2014 Glasgow Commonwealth Games.

The 47 athletes, comprising 14 women and 33 men, are expected to compete in nine sports disciplines, reports Xinhua.

Hazel Kennedy, the National Olympic Committee of Zambia secretary general, said the list will soon be submitted to the government for the trip's funding.

Nine runners will compete in athletics, three for badminton and six for boxing.

Other sports disciplines include Judo, which will have six players, lawn bowls with 10 players, table tennis with two players and weightlifting three players.
